?
Solved

programatically create table, add columns and assign primary key in VB.net

Posted on 2004-09-30
7
Medium Priority
?
1,042 Views
Last Modified: 2012-06-21
I need to creat a MSAccess table programatically in vb.net

I know how to open a MS Access database using the conenction string
next
I need to creat table ( name = table1)

next I need to add columns programmatically on the fly
Column1, column2  and column2

next I need to assign primary key programatically for a combination of column1 and column2 together ( composite key) programatically on the fly

0
Comment
Question by:KumaraPrathipati
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
7 Comments
 
LVL 7

Expert Comment

by:CleffedUp
ID: 12197070
I don't believe that MS Access supports composite keys.  As for the columns, you should be able to just use T-SQL:

ALTER TABLE myTable (
      ADD Column1 varchar(50),
      ADD Column2 int,
      ADD Column3 date)
0
 
LVL 18

Accepted Solution

by:
DotNetLover_Baan earned 500 total points
ID: 12197089
0
 
LVL 7

Assisted Solution

by:J_Mak
J_Mak earned 500 total points
ID: 12197395
Have a look at this useful link for creating tables programmatically:

http://www.freevbcode.com/ShowCode.asp?ID=5797

Hope that helps.

0
 

Expert Comment

by:Seamie_
ID: 21738222
Links in Accepted Answer no longer valid
0

Featured Post

Free Tool: IP Lookup

Get more info about an IP address or domain name, such as organization, abuse contacts and geolocation.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Article by: Kraeven
Introduction Remote Share is a simple remote sharing tool, enabling you to see, add and remove remote or local shares. The application is written in VB.NET targeting the .NET framework 2.0. The source code and the compiled programs have been in…
If you're writing a .NET application to connect to an Access .mdb database and use pre-existing queries that require parameters, you've come to the right place! Let's say the pre-existing query(qryCust) in Access takes a Date as a parameter and l…
This course is ideal for IT System Administrators working with VMware vSphere and its associated products in their company infrastructure. This course teaches you how to install and maintain this virtualization technology to store data, prevent vuln…
In this video, Percona Solution Engineer Rick Golba discuss how (and why) you implement high availability in a database environment. To discuss how Percona Consulting can help with your design and architecture needs for your database and infrastr…

649 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question